Application Process

Application Process

The first step in the application process is to contact the National Park Ranger for your area and the External Funding Co-ordinator (see below details) to discuss your project.

If it is felt that your project could be supported you will be invited to make a Small Grant Application for up to £2,000 or an Expression of Interest for up to £10,000.

The Expression of Interest allows us to consider your project concept without requiring detailed planning and costing. If it is felt that your project is eligible then you will be invited to make a Large Grant Application.

The application will be considered at a scheduled Grant Panel Meeting where you will be invited to attend a short question and answer session.

Application submission deadlines are a calendar month before each meeting and meeting dates can be found on the Grant Panel Meeting page.

Please ensure you have read through the Criteria and detailed Information Sheet before contacting your area Ranger or the External Funding Co-ordinator.

Application forms are not available for download as we encourage an initial conversation about your project – please contact the Grants Officer, 01730 819223, grants@southdowns.gov.uk
